Solution for 0=-0.011x^2+0.99x-13.4 equation:



0=-0.011x^2+0.99x-13.4
We move all terms to the left:
0-(-0.011x^2+0.99x-13.4)=0
We add all the numbers together, and all the variables
-(-0.011x^2+0.99x-13.4)=0
We get rid of parentheses
0.011x^2-0.99x+13.4=0
a = 0.011; b = -0.99; c = +13.4;
Δ = b2-4ac
Δ = -0.992-4·0.011·13.4
Δ = 0.3905
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:
$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}$
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}$

$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(-0.99)-\sqrt{0.3905}}{2*0.011}=\frac{0.99-\sqrt{0.3905}}{0.022} $
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(-0.99)+\sqrt{0.3905}}{2*0.011}=\frac{0.99+\sqrt{0.3905}}{0.022} $
